Transaction a61e31c5b174d32ac1b64de9c7c1a4a5b398eb14342999e1efcffd440d8a5cc1
4 Input
2 Outputs
- a61e31c5b174d32ac1b64de9c7c1a4a5b398eb14342999e1efcffd440d8a5cc1:0
- a61e31c5b174d32ac1b64de9c7c1a4a5b398eb14342999e1efcffd440d8a5cc1:1
value 255990000
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 20465089
address 33chyuCzUTQv6xvAVuEsBvPAyxG7o18WTu